8种常见的排序算法,排序算法第一篇-排序算法介绍

【摘要】 排序算法第一篇-排序算法介绍在面试中,现在无论大小公司都会有算法的。其中排序算法也是一种很常见的面试题。比如冒泡,快排等。这些,排序算法自己看了一次又一次,可是过一段时间,又忘掉了。所以,这次就把算法是怎么推导出来的,详细记录下来。看看这次多久还会忘记。本文主要介绍排序算法的分类、时间复杂度、空间复杂。为了后面的学习做准备的。通过本文学习,将收获到:排序算法分几类?什么是算法的时间复杂度?是…

排序算法第一篇-排序算法介绍

在面试中,现在无论大小公司都会有算法的。其中排序算法也是一种很常见的面试题。比如冒泡,快排等。这些,排序算法自己看了一次又一次,可是过一段时间,又忘掉了。所以,这次就把算法是怎么推导出来的,详细记录下来。看看这次多久还会忘记。

本文主要介绍排序算法的分类、时间复杂度、空间复杂。为了后面的学习做准备的。

通过本文学习,将收获到:排序算法分几类?什么是算法的时间复杂度?是怎么算出来的?什么是算法的空间复杂度?常见的时间复杂度比较。

如果这些您都已经知道了,可以不用耽误时间看了。

约定:

文中的n2表示的是n的2次方(n²),n^2也是表示n的2次方;

n3表示的是n的3次方;

n^k表示的是n的k次方;

long2n表示的是以2为底的对数。

本文出自:凯哥Java(微信:kaigejava)学习Java版数据结构与算法笔记。

一:介绍

排序又称排序算法(Sort Algorithm),排序是将一组数据,依据指定的顺序进行排序的过程。

二:分类

排序的分类分为两大类

2.1:内部排序

内部排序是指将需要处理的所有数据一次性都加载到内存中进行排序的。

如:冒泡、快排等这些算法都是内部排序的

2.2:外部排序

数据量过大,无法全部加载到内存中,需要借助于外部存储进行排序的。

如:数据库中数据8个G,内存只有4个G的这种。

2.3:参加分类如下图:

免责声明:务必仔细阅读

本站为个人博客,博客所转载的一切破解、path、补丁、注册机和注册信息及软件等资源文章仅限用于学习和研究目的;不得将上述内容用于商业或者非法用途,否则,一切后果请用户自负。本站信息来自网络,版权争议与本站无关。

本站为非盈利性站点,打赏作为用户喜欢本站捐赠打赏功能,本站不贩卖软件等资源,所有内容不作为商业行为。

本博客的文章中涉及的任何解锁和解密分析脚本,仅用于测试和学习研究,禁止用于商业用途,不能保证其合法性,准确性,完整性和有效性,请根据情况自行判断.

本博客的任何内容,未经许可禁止任何公众号、自媒体进行任何形式的转载、发布。

博客对任何脚本资源教程问题概不负责,包括但不限于由任何脚本资源教程错误导致的任何损失或损害.

间接使用相关资源或者参照文章的任何用户,包括但不限于建立VPS或在某些行为违反国家/地区法律或相关法规的情况下进行传播, 博客对于由此引起的任何隐私泄漏或其他后果概不负责.

请勿将博客的任何内容用于商业或非法目的,否则后果自负.

如果任何单位或个人认为该博客的任何内容可能涉嫌侵犯其权利,则应及时通知并提供身份证明,所有权证明至admin@proyy.com.我们将在收到认证文件后删除相关内容.

任何以任何方式查看此博客的任何内容的人或直接或间接使用该博客的任何内容的使用者都应仔细阅读此声明。博客保留随时更改或补充此免责声明的权利。一旦使用并复制了博客的任何内容,则视为您已接受此免责声明.

您必须在下载后的24小时内从计算机或手机中完全删除以上内容.

您使用或者复制了本博客的任何内容,则视为已接受此声明,请仔细阅读

更多福利请关注一一网络微信公众号或者小程序一一网络微信公众号打个小广告,宝塔服务器面板,我用的也是,很方便,重点是免费的也能用,没钱太难了,穷鬼一个,一键全能部署及管理,送你3188元礼包,点我领取https://www.bt.cn/?invite_code=MV9kY3ZwbXo=一一网络 » 排序算法第一篇-排序算法介绍robot, AI 筑基分享到: 发表评论 取消回复

要发表评论,您必须先登录。

去上海迪士尼需要什么码 迪士尼上海新区域 上海迪士尼肺炎暂停营业 中国内地迪士尼在上海哪里 厦门方特好玩还是上海迪士尼好玩 上海迪士尼酒店1800 上海迪士尼买优惠票给代金券吗 上海迪士尼3周岁不到一米 上海迪士尼哪个地方最好好玩 上海迪士尼出园最快 兰州海洋馆免费门票吗 怎么去南昌万达海洋馆 参观国家海洋馆手抄报 邯郸海洋馆公交 海洋馆包潜水俱乐部挣钱吗 合肥融创乐园海洋馆门票多少钱 西安曲江海洋馆有什么项目 昆明海洋馆哪家最好 长鹿农庄海洋馆在哪里 成都海洋馆到动物园